Chemical Exposure Risks in Conventional Toys
Toys often have BPA and phthalates, which are bad for kids. Kids might get these chemicals in their bodies by touching or eating toys. Choosing non-toxic, environmentally friendly playthings can help keep them safe.

How to Identify Quality Natural Dye Wooden Toys
Parents looking for natural dye wooden toys need to know what to look for. This ensures they choose safe and healthy toys for their kids. It's about understanding certifications and watching out for red flags in making.
Certifications and Standards to Look For
When buying quality wooden toys, look for certain certifications. The Forest Stewardship Council (FSC) certification means the wood is responsibly sourced. Also, choose toys made with natural dyes to avoid harmful chemicals.
Some toys follow international safety standards, like the European Union's toy safety directive. This shows they are safe and of good quality.

Red Flags and What to Avoid
While certifications are key, there are red flags to watch for in natural dye wooden toys. Toys with a strong chemical smell might use synthetic dyes or finishes. Also, check for small parts or sharp edges that could be dangerous.
If the maker won't share info on materials and dyes, it's best to skip that toy. It's important for toys to be made from sustainable sources and finished safely for kids.
Caring for Your Natural Dye Wooden Toys
Natural dye wooden toys need special care. This keeps them looking good and lasting long. It's important to clean and take care of them right.
Cleaning and Maintenance Tips
To clean these toys, use a soft, dry cloth. For a deeper clean, a damp cloth is okay. But don't soak them in water. Cleaning often stops dirt and germs from building up.
- Gently remove dirt or debris with a soft-bristled brush.
- Don't use harsh chemicals or rough cleaners. They can hurt the natural dyes.
- Make sure the toys are dry after cleaning. This stops moisture damage.
Extending the Life of Wooden Toys
To make your toys last longer, keep them in a dry, cool spot. Proper storage helps avoid warping or color fading.

By following these easy care tips, your natural dye wooden toys will stay in great shape for many years.
